One civilian killed, three injured in Srinagar grenade attack
In Indian Illegally Occupied Jammu and Kashmir (IIOJ&K), one civilian died and three others injured in a grenade attack in Srinagar district.
Meanwhile, two explosions rocked the high security Air Force Station at Jammu airport in the early hours.
Media reports said two drones were used to carry out the attack inside the Air Force base.
